-Whatever Second City Mainstage Revue is playing then the Old Town Ale House across the street.
-Lunch at Ricobene's for a breaded steak sandwich (#1 sandwich on the planet) which is about 10 minutes from the Art Institute, then a short walk to a cocktail bar from 1890 with games www.gameroomchi.com
